Being a common cause of death and disability, injuries remain a highly relevant global public health problem. In Russia, injuries hold one of the leading positions in the structure of mortality of the population, causing significant social and economic losses for the country. While the likelihood of saving lives and preventing severe complications in injuries largely depends on the ability of witnesses of the incident to early and correctly provide first aid (FA) to the victims, the actual frequency of providing FA remains low. A promising way to involve untrained people in the process of providing FA is to remotely instruct witnesses of the incident by emergency dispatchers on how to give FA. This article discusses international experience of dispatcher assistance for FA in trauma and presents a draft of a universal Russian-language algorithm for remote dispatcher interviewing and advising witnesses of the incident on provision of FA in trauma, that was developed taking into account the current Russian and international guidelines. The algorithm is proposed for further appraisal and implementation in the practical work of emergency dispatchers as a basic component of the federal program of dispatcher assistance for FA.

There is described the casuistic case of the death of the 67-year-old woman from hemotamponade of the pericardial cavity due to non-perforating injury to the posterior wall of the left heart ventricle with the fish bone that has perforated the anterior wall of the esophagus. It is also reported about the presence in literature of the single publication of the case of such perforation of the left heart atrium with its thrombosis and thromboembolic complications and of few rare cases of such perforation complicated with aortal pseudoaneurism, hemophtisis, and lung abscess. The peculiarity of this and published in the literature cases is that most of such perforations are asymptomatic, and their clinical manifestations appear already at the stage of development of complications.

A case of intubation-tracheal anesthesia in a patient with Duchenne-Becker myopathy due to the need for surgical intervention for acute calculous cholecystitis is described. The methodology of the performed anesthesia is described in detail, as well as the methods of anesthetic support of operations in patients with myopathy, myasthenia gravis and myotonic muscular dystrophy.

The work includes 30 patients with thermal burns of I–II degree, the area of which amounted to 15–20%, living in Saratov for the period from 2011 to 2021. All injuries were obtained in everyday conditions by ingesting hot liquid on various parts of the body. The average age was 28±5 years. There were 19 men (63,3%), 11 women (36,7%) people. Anti-shock measures were carried out for all victims, including the introduction of polyglucin infusion therapy, the imposition of aseptic bandages, and pain relief. The first group (main) included patients who were given narcotic analgesics as pain relief, the second (comparison) included victims who were given non-drug analgesics as pain relief. Based on the results obtained, it was concluded that the use of narcotic analgesics at the prehospital stage leads to the early cessation of pain syndrome, the prevention of the development of traumatic shock and improves the results of treatment of such victims.
